Bizay enables the world’s largest catalogue of customizable products. Its technology platform operates across Europe, South and North America, and digitalizes the booming and huge industry of product customization by empowering brands, people and societies to self-express. It enables local manufacturers, brands, and wholesalers to offercustomization on any product in the world and reduces the cost of production by half through batching and supply-chain optimization technologies. As such, the company recognizes the role it has in the society and aims to operate in a sustainable and socially conscious manner.Currently, BIZAY works with partners that have major inclusion programs, some of them being actual inclusion programs as their main objective. One example is ACRIL, one of the paper-bag producers BIZAY works with, is an association with the purpose of helping ill-adapted citizens to gain a purpose in life and integrate them in society and the labour market. This organization hires only people with special needs and social needs.As for the role of the company in the green movement and sustainability movements, a part of the products sold are made utilizing recycled materials. Moreover, there is a heavy and detailed planning process for printing and distribution to combat material waste and pollution.
